“…However, just a few references to practical implementation of STPV systems are found. In this regard, highlighted are the work carried out in the mid-1990s by the US aerospace manufacturer McDonnell Douglas (later merged with Boeing in 1997) [17,18,4,[19][20][21][22][23][24][25][26][27] and by EDTEK Inc. during the early 2000s [28]. However, in these references, an experimental solar-to-electricity efficiency is not reported for the full system, either because most of the tests were performed on test bed units but not on complete STPV systems (in the case of the McDonnell Douglas system) or because of the failure of different components that prevented operating the system under full sun-power conditions (EDTEK system).…”
